Transaction 73d940f9c6430be4b658afc718ca1c63e7dc3214825b8a0745f842a866f89539

1 Input
2 Outputs
  • 73d940f9c6430be4b658afc718ca1c63e7dc3214825b8a0745f842a866f89539:0
  • value  1387751
    address  1F437iyQbShFPpoJxRcvuC79tMFQwAob1b
  • 73d940f9c6430be4b658afc718ca1c63e7dc3214825b8a0745f842a866f89539:1
  • value  7953253
    address  1CE9c8pipJ7n4PUCGrBgy55SrKESWFb5iv